Ethereum: The Established Contender ?
Ethereum has been the king of smart contracts for years, but it’s facing stiff competition from newer, faster platforms like Solana. Despite this, Ethereum remains a powerhouse in the crypto world, with a robust ecosystem and a large following. Its upgrades, such as sharding, are designed to increase scalability by processing transactions in parallel, which could significantly boost its transaction capacity without relying on Layer 2 solutions.
However, Ethereum’s main strength lies in its institutional adoption and the role it plays in stablecoins. This level of recognition and integration is hard to match, especially for newer players in the crypto space[4]. While advancements in scalability are crucial, Ethereum’s energy consumption and environmental impact have been points of concern, prompting discussions around more sustainable solutions.
Solana: The High-Speed Challenger ?
Solana, on the other hand, is known for its speed and low transaction fees. In 2025, it’s poised to introduce significant upgrades like Firedancer and Alpenglow, which are expected to improve network reliability and finality, making it even more attractive for businesses and developers[1][2]. Firedancer is a new validator client designed to reduce outages and enhance decentralization, while Alpenglow is a consensus overhaul aimed at achieving near-instant transaction finality[2].
Solana’s ecosystem is booming, particularly in areas where Ethereum’s higher fees create barriers to entry, such as memecoin trading and high-frequency applications requiring fast, cheap transactions[5]. However, Solana faces challenges related to decentralization due to the higher hardware requirements for running nodes, which can limit participation[5].
